3 Safety-Related Functions 11.03
3.1 Basic mechanisms of SI functions
© Siemens AG 2003 All Rights Reserved
3-72 SINUMERIK 840D/SIMODRIVE 611 digital SINUMERIK Safety Integrated (FBSI) - Edition 11.03
Action in the drive monitoring channel:
The drive monitoring channel requests "path stop" or "brake along acceleration
characteristic (NC-MD)". At the same time, the timer set in
$MD_SAFE_STOP_SWITCH_TIME_D is started. The SBH function is
automatically activated after the timer expires.
Action in the NCK monitoring channel:
Essentially the same as the drive channel, the control system monitoring
channel requests "path stop" or "brake along acceleration characteristic
(NC_MD)". At the same time, the timer set in
$MA_SAFE_STOP_SWITCH_TIME_D is started. The SBH function is
automatically activated after the timer expires.
Effect:
The drive is braked in a group - including simultaneous axes - along the set
traversing path. Endlessly rotating axes are braked at the acceleration
limit. The SBH function is automatically activated after the timer expires.
Alarm message:
The alarm message "STOP D triggered" is displayed.
Acknowledgement:
An unintentional restart is prevented for STOP D. The error can be
acknowledged using the NC-RESET key.
SGA STOP D is active
This signal indicates that STOP D is active.
0 signal: STOP D is not active
1 signal: STOP D is active
Action in the drive monitoring channel:
The drive monitoring channel requests an extended stop and retract (ESR). At
the same time, the timer set in $MD_SAFE_STOP_SWITCH_TIME_E is
started. The SBH function is automatically activated after the timer expires.
Action in the NCK monitoring channel:
Essentially the same as the drive, ESR is requested by the control monitoring
channel ESR . At the same time, the timer set in
$MA_SAFE_STOP_SWITCH_TIME_E is started. The SBH function is
automatically activated after the timer expires.
Effect:
The extended stop and reset that have been configured are started.
Alarm message:
The alarm message "STOP E triggered" is displayed.
Acknowledgement:
An unintentional restart is prevented for STOP E. The error can be
acknowledged using the NC-RESET key.
SGA STOP E is active
This signal indicates that STOP E is active.
0 signal: STOP E is not active
1 signal: STOP E is active
The NC-controlled ESR is triggered by writing to the system variable
$AC_ESR_TRIGGER=1 (also refer to /FB3/, M3 "Axis coupling and ESR").
